如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

JS SDK Example:深入了解JavaScript SDK的应用与实践

JS SDK Example:深入了解JavaScript SDK的应用与实践

在现代Web开发中,JavaScript SDK(Software Development Kit)扮演着至关重要的角色。它们不仅简化了开发流程,还提供了丰富的功能和API,使得开发者能够快速构建功能强大的应用。本文将围绕js sdk example,为大家详细介绍JavaScript SDK的应用场景、常见功能以及一些实际的例子。

什么是JavaScript SDK?

JavaScript SDK是为JavaScript开发者提供的一套工具、库和文档,旨在帮助开发者更快地开发应用程序。它们通常包含预先编写的代码片段、API接口、文档和示例代码,使得开发者可以直接调用这些功能,而无需从头开始编写复杂的功能。

JavaScript SDK的应用场景

  1. 社交媒体集成:许多社交媒体平台如TwitterFacebookLinkedIn等都提供了自己的JavaScript SDK,允许开发者在自己的网站上实现登录、分享、评论等功能。例如,Twitter的SDK可以让用户直接在网站上登录Twitter账号并分享内容。

  2. 支付系统:支付平台如PayPalStripe等提供了JavaScript SDK,使得开发者可以轻松集成支付功能,处理交易、退款等操作。

  3. 地图服务Google MapsBaidu Maps等地图服务提供商的SDK允许开发者在网站上嵌入地图,提供导航、地点搜索等功能。

  4. 分析和监控Google Analytics百度统计等分析工具的SDK可以帮助网站运营者监控用户行为,分析流量来源,优化网站性能。

  5. 实时通信TwilioAgora等提供的SDK支持实时音视频通话、聊天室等功能,广泛应用于在线教育、远程会议等领域。

JavaScript SDK的优势

  • 简化开发:通过封装复杂的功能,开发者可以专注于业务逻辑,而不必深入了解底层实现。
  • 跨平台支持:许多SDK支持多种平台,如Web、移动端(iOS、Android),提高了代码的复用性。
  • 社区支持:大多数SDK都有活跃的社区和丰富的文档,遇到问题时可以快速找到解决方案。

实际的JS SDK Example

让我们通过一个简单的例子来看看如何使用JavaScript SDK:

// 使用Google Maps JavaScript API
function initMap() {
    const map = new google.maps.Map(document.getElementById("map"), {
        center: { lat: -34.397, lng: 150.644 },
        zoom: 8,
    });
}

在这个例子中,我们使用了Google Maps的JavaScript SDK来初始化一个地图。开发者只需要提供一个HTML元素的ID和地图的中心点坐标,SDK就会自动处理地图的加载、缩放等操作。

注意事项

在使用JavaScript SDK时,开发者需要注意以下几点:

  • API密钥管理:许多SDK需要API密钥来验证请求,确保密钥的安全性。
  • 性能优化:过多的SDK调用可能会影响网站的加载速度和性能。
  • 兼容性:确保SDK与你所使用的其他库和框架兼容。
  • 法律合规:确保使用SDK时遵守相关法律法规,如数据隐私保护。

总结

JavaScript SDK为开发者提供了强大的工具,使得Web应用的开发变得更加高效和便捷。通过js sdk example,我们可以看到这些SDK在实际应用中的广泛性和便利性。无论是社交媒体集成、支付处理、地图服务还是实时通信,JavaScript SDK都为开发者提供了丰富的选择和支持。希望本文能帮助大家更好地理解和应用JavaScript SDK,提升开发效率和应用质量。